There are three different Vic Willis cards included in the T206 set. This version, which depicts Willis in his dark St. Louis uniform, holding a bat in front of an orange/yellow sky, is the second most rare. While the colors remain bold and beautiful, heavy creasing, rounded corners, and edge chipping are the reasons for the technical grade. SGC has only ever graded 12 total examples of this El Principe de Gales back version of the Willis.

1902 was by far and away the best season in Willis' 13-year Hall of Fame career which saw him win 249 starts and throw 388 complete games. During that season for the Boston Nationals, Willis led the league in Games, Starts, Complete Games (45), Saves, Innings Pitched (410), Strikeouts, and Batters Faced (1,652). He helped lead the Pittsburgh Pirates to win the 1909 World Series 4 games to 3 over the Detroit Tigers. The "Delaware Peach" was inducted into the National Baseball Hall of Fame in 1995.
